ELECTRICAL ENGINEERING

• Electrical engineers assume a principal role in implementing industrial infrastructure, from vast complexes to intricate applications on hand-held devices

• The online Master of Science program in Electrical Engineering prepares students to embrace an advanced, highly sought-after professional career

• It also gives them critical knowledge necessary to pursue a PhD in electrical engineering

• Students explore key subdisciplines in control, signal processing and computing to achieve a thorough command of the field.

MS ELECTRICAL ENGINEERING

• 30 credits• Must take >= 2 core courses (6 credits) (chosen from 5)

– EL-GY 6113 Signals and systems– EL-GY 6253 Linear systems– EL-GY 6303 Probability and stochastic processes– EL-GY 6403 Analog integrated circuit design– EL-GY 6713 Electromagnetic theory and applications

• Must take >=24 EL credits• Must have GPA >=3.0 among all courses, and among

the two core courses• Thesis (6 credits)/projects (3 credits) optional but

recommended

EL 6303 PROBABILITY AND STOCHASTIC PROCESSES

• Continuous and discrete random variables and their joint probability distribution and density functions

• Functions of one random variable and their distributions• Independent random variables and conditional distributions;  One function of one and

two random variables• Two functions of two random  variables and their joint density functions; Jointly

distributed discrete random variables and their functions• Characteristic functions and higher order moments; Covariance, correlation,

orthogonality;  Jointly Gaussian random variables• Linear functions of Gaussian random variables and their joint density functions. • Stochastic processes and the concept of Stationarity; Strict sense stationary (SSS)

and wide sense stationary (WSS) processes• Auto correlation function and its properties; Poisson processes and Wiener processes• Stochastic inputs to linear time-invariant (LTI)  systems and their input-output

autocorrelations;   Input-output power spectrum for linear systems with stochastic inputs;

• Minimum mean square error estimation (MMSE) and orthogonality principle; Auto regressive moving average (ARMA) processes and their power spectra.

EL 6713 ELECTROMAGNETIC THEORY AND APPLICATIONS

• Vector Analysis, Divergence Theorem & Stokes’ Theorem• Coulumb’s Law, Gauss’s Law & Curl Free Static Electric Field• Biot-Savart Law, Ampere’s Law & Divergence Free Static Magnetic field • Electric and magnetic Materials; Boundary Conditions• Potentials, Energy, Laplace and Poisson’s Equations • Capacitor, Conductor & Inductor• Time Varying Fields and Maxwell’s Equation• Useful general theorems and concepts• Uniform Plane Wave• Reflection & Refraction• Transmission Line• Waveguides and Cavity• Antenna and Radiation

MS COMPUTER ENGINEERING

• 30 credits (10 courses)• Must take >=2 core courses (6 credits) (Chosen from 4)

– CS-GY 6133 Computer Architecture I– EL-GY 6463 Advanced Hardware Design– EL-GY 6473 Intro to VLSI design– EL-GY 6513 Fundamentals of Solid-State Electronic Devices– EL-GY 6523 Nanoelectronic devices

• >=24 credits from EL/CS courses, >=15 credits from EL courses

• 1 project (3 credits) required • Must have GPA >=3.0 among all courses, and among

the two core courses

CS 6463 ADVANCE HARDWARE DESIGN

• This course shows how a hardware-description language (for example, VHDL) can be used for computer hardware modeling, logic synthesis, register-level synthesis and simulation. The resulting design with hundreds or thousands of gates is then ready to be downloaded to form FPGA chips or silicon cells. Programs used: QuickVHDL, modeling and simulation tools from Mentor Graphics or similar large-scale programs. A design project is required and students make a written and oral presentation.

TUITION

Graduate tuition, per credit $ 1,646Registration and service fee, per credit $ 85

Estimated cost of one course, 3 credits $ 5,193

Estimated cost of a Master’s Degree $ 52,000

Estimated cost of a Certificate Degree $ 19,000
